Manifold(妙算),ouster(激光雷达)。整个系统的硬件连接如图所示:(有些小丑,还算形象)
连接好硬件设备,开启电源,我们电脑端(Ubuntu系统)连接网桥发出的WIFI信号,并进行以下的操作:
一、连接网络
在电脑的网络设置中选择对应的WiFi网络名称,连接成功后,需要设置两个文件。
1、 在Ubuntu系统中/home/name/.bashrc
文件
加入以下两条指令:
export ROS_MASTER_URI=http://192.168.1.100:11311 # 妙算的IP
export ROS_IP=192.168.1.102 # 自己电脑的IP
通过ifconfig
指令查看自己电脑本身的IP
妙算的IP需要登录妙算,在网络设置中改成手动,对其进行设置,一般设置为192.168.1.100
。比较容易记忆。
激光雷达的IP地址是固定的,在设置妙算的IP时,注意不要和Ouster的网络IP重名就好。
2、根目录下/etc/hosts
文件
加入下列语句:
192.168.1.100 manifold2
妙算的IP和hostname
整个文件:
127.0.0.1 localhost
127.0.1.1 RESCUER-R720-15IKBN
192.168.1.100 manifold2
# The following lines are desirable for IPv6 capable hosts
::1 ip6-localhost ip6-loopback
fe00::0 ip6-localnet
ff00::0 ip6-mcastprefix
ff02::1 ip6-allnodes
ff02::2 ip6-allrouters
这样文件操作就完事了。
二、在通过本电脑控制妙算
打开一个终端,执行下列语句:
ssh dji@192.168.1.100
输入密码,就进入妙算的终端了。
需要注意的一点是:
如果妙算是第一次配置,需要安装ssh。
在妙算中执行sudo apt-get install ssh
,进行安装。这样电脑端才能远程控制。